> Tried recompiling asterisk after the zaptel installation... still
don't
> have a chan_zap.so file.  help anyone?
> 
> Thanks,
> Imran

Don't worry about the chan_zap.so file.  It should be there
automatically.  
Do a lsmod after you modprobe.  What do you see?

cat /proc/interrupts?

After you do the modprobe, did you perform a ztcfg -vvvv?

This should show the channels? (from config in /etc/zaptel.conf)

Try running zttcfg.  What do you see?

After you do the ztcfg, try starting asterisk with asterisk -vvvvvvgc

Do you see any errors?
